My new pair of Wyoming White clown fish got ich, because of my mistake of adding them too quickly to the tank after an ich outbreak 2-3 weeks ago. I thought that was sufficient time but was mistaken.
I followed a threads instructions of setting up a emergency QT and I need some advice on how to proceed with treatment and maintenance etc........ This is my first QT system. I have a 15 gallon tank as my QT, just set it up 10-15 minutes ago. I have a aquaclear 30g hang on the back filter with sponge/bio-media, jager eheim heater, maxi-jet pump for circulation/surface agitation, and a bottle of cupramine. I filled the 15g up with water from my 75g DT, and have a second bag of bio-media sitting in my 75g sump so that I can transfer it back over as a second bag of established bio-media. Now that is how far I have gotten and I am looking for advice on how to maintain my QT. I'm uneasy about putting my wyoming white clowns in the QT with it being un-established.
Should I go ahead and add the cupramine to the QT, and if so do I transfer the clowns over to the emergency QT tonight or should I wait till tomorrow to allow some time for the QT to get going? Once I add the clowns how often should I be doing water changes? (remember QT is not established, just set it up tonight). And is there anything I am missing?
And the clowns are in decent condition, they were eating as of yesterday and are not laboring or anything that looks super serious, just ich is visible and their appetite is probably on the low side compared to how clowns normally are.
